Understanding Jabber

Jabber, also known as XMPP (Extensible Messaging and Presence Protocol), is an open-standard communication protocol that allows users to send messages, share files, and manage presence information. It is widely used in various applications, including business communication tools, social networking platforms, and personal messaging apps.

To get the most out of Jabber, you need to understand its core features and how to configure them effectively.

2. Presence Settings

Presence settings allow you to control how others see your availability. You can set your status to:

  • Available: Indicating that you are online and ready to chat.
  • Away: Signaling that you are temporarily unavailable.
  • Do Not Disturb: Preventing notifications from interrupting you.
  • Invisible: Allowing you to appear offline while still being able to chat.

Optimizing your presence settings can help manage expectations and improve communication efficiency.
